Humphrey is a town in Cattaraugus County, New York, United States.
[3] Humphrey is an interior town in the eastern half of the county, northeast of the city of Salamanca.

[4] New York State Route 98 crosses the northwest corner of the town.
Humphrey is primarily served by county roads, namely Routes 18, 19, and 51.
